Chapter 375 Deception

Xu Fanming looked at the plaque of Wangji Temple in front of him and got off his horse.

As soon as he walked into Wangji Temple, he saw a familiar figure.

Chen Jinjun, with his back to Xu Fanming, stood under the purple bamboo forest in Wangji Temple.

"How did you come?"

Xu Fanming said to Chen Jinjun while tying the horse to the stable nearby.

Hearing Xu Fanming's voice, Chen Jinjun turned his head and looked at Xu Fanming.

Only then did Xu Fanming see that Chen Jinjun's face didn't look good.

"What's going on?" Seeing that Chen Jinjun didn't speak, Xu Fanming continued to ask.

Chen Jinjun smiled and shook his head, looking at Xu Fanming intently.

Xu Fanming frowned, as if he had guessed something: "What did Huo Tingyu say to you?"

"He didn't say anything, he just kept avoiding me. If something hadn't happened, I might not be able to see him now."

Chen Jinjun looked calm, as if he was talking about someone he didn't care about.

Xu Fanming smiled and shook his head: "What's going on? It's just the nonsense of a blind woman. There's no need for you..."

As he spoke, Xu Fanming unconsciously closed his eyes.

It wasn't that he didn't want to talk anymore, it was just that Chen Jinjun looked at him directly, and he felt a little guilty.

"Why do you keep looking at me?"

Chen Jinjun then turned away and said, "He came back to see me just because he was worried about me, but I still don't know what he was hiding from me."

"Besides, you are doing this together, hiding it from me."

Xu Fanming opened his mouth, but said nothing.

He knew in his heart that what Chen Jinjun said was right.

Xu Fanming raised his feet and walked to Chen Jinjun: "If you really want to know, you might as well ask Huo Tingyu. Ask me. I may not tell you."

Chen Jinjun frowned, looking unhappy.

Xu Fanming always paid attention to Chen Jinjun's expression, and when he saw that Chen Jinjun's face did not look good, he couldn't help but sigh.

But Chen Jinjun seemed to have suddenly thought about it, and shook his head with relief: "Well, you don't say anything, of course you have your own reasons."

"For me to keep asking questions like this seems like I'm too anxious and out of proportion."

Xu Fanming looked at Chen Jinjun who looked relaxed and felt that the distance between him and Chen Jinjun was getting wider and wider.

But Chen Jinjun acted as if nothing had happened, and said to Xu Fanming as if nothing had happened: "As for... Ding Qing's rumor about me, you ask Suiyu to deal with her directly, and I will go and talk to Fei An."

Xu Fanming looked at Chen Jinjun's cold expression and understood that Chen Jinjun already knew what Ding Qing had done.

"Shuiyu, do you want me to do it? Do you want me to do it?" Xu Fanming smiled evilly.

Chen Jinjun glanced at Xu Fanming and immediately shook his head: "You don't need to do anything. No matter what, such a small thing is not worth it."

Xu Fanming came up curiously and asked, "What exactly did she say?"

Chen Jinjun raised his eyebrows and asked Xu Fanming in surprise: "Why, is there any information that Gang Leader Xu can't get?"

Xu Fanming smiled coquettishly: "Aren't you not concerned about this matter? You also know that the affairs of Jianghu Club and Qinghong Club are still a bit busy recently."

"Yes, Gang Leader Xu has just stood on the same boat as the Yongzhou government. It is not clear whether it is clear or not. Naturally, it will take time to consolidate his position. How can he have the time to take care of such a trivial matter?"

As he said that, Chen Jinjun glanced at Xu Fanming teasingly.

Xu Fanming clicked his tongue, not expecting that Chen Jinjun would still "hold a grudge" against him because of such a thing.

But Xu Fanming couldn't say anything, because he, Huo Tingyu, and even Shao Peichen really didn't have anyone to tell Chen Jinjun about his difficulties.

Once Chen Jinjun knows the whole story, she will definitely blame herself.

Huo Tingyu has repeatedly emphasized that Chen Jinjun is not allowed to know any rumors about this matter.

Although the culprit of this incident is not Chen Jinjun.

But how would people outside distort it?

Xu Fanming had to guard against it.

Just when Xu Fanming was thinking this, the expression on his face had already changed.

Chen Jinjun pursed his lips.

It's not that she doesn't understand their thoughts, it's just that she can't accept their approval and will be isolated like this.

"That's all, let Suiyu handle Ding Qing's matter, I'll go back first."

After saying that, Chen Jinjun turned around and left.

Xu Fanming stood under the purple bamboo forest and watched Chen Jinjun step out of the gate of Wangji Temple.

He stretched out his hand, trying to catch Chen Jinjun's back, but Chen Jinjun was already walking further and further away, and Xu Fanming's hand naturally couldn't catch anything about Chen Jinjun.

Xu Fanming laughed to himself.

He raised his head and looked at the sky. A few birds flew by, and their mournful cries fell on Xu Fanming's ears.

I felt an indescribable sourness in my heart, like sadness and unwillingness.

"Oh, it's getting cold." Xu Fanming murmured to himself as he walked into the depths of the purple bamboo forest.

Chen Jinjun returned to Chen's house and let out a long sigh.

A feeling of powerlessness instantly spread all over her body, and her eyes blurred, so she had to slump on the chair to gain temporary peace of mind.

The dizziness in front of his eyes eased a little, and Chen Jinjun stretched out his hand, trying to pick up the newspaper that he kept by his side all day long.

But now, Chen Jinjun can only touch his cold tabletop.

She frowned and continued groping with her eyes closed, but after searching all over the table, Chen Jinjun couldn't find the newspaper she wanted.

As if he noticed something, Chen Jinjun sat upright suddenly, forced himself to open his eyes and looked at his desktop.

Chen Jinjun, whose hands were clean and had not read a newspaper for many days, realized that it was not that he had been too busy and had forgotten to read the newspaper, but that there had never been a newspaper on his desk.

"Xu Sheng!" Chen Jinjun patted the table gently.

Xu Sheng ran in with his head lowered.

Chen Jinjun frowned and asked him: "Where are the newspapers these days? They haven't been delivered?"

Xu Sheng was about to bury his head in his chest, and said in a muffled voice: "Master, it's not that I won't put it on the table for you, it's just that... there are no newspapers delivered to the Chen family."

Hearing Xu Sheng say this, Chen Jinjun's brows furrowed even deeper.

"What exactly is going on?"

Xu Sheng did not dare to raise his head: "Not only the Chen family, but the entire Yongzhou no longer accepts newspapers or other things from outside."

"Who gave the order?" Chen Jinjun looked up at Xu Sheng with a gloomy expression.

Xu Sheng felt Chen Jinjun's cold gaze and forced himself to stand on the spot: "Either Marshal Huo or Master Shao can have such power."

Chen Jinjun hummed in a nonchalant manner: "Get the car ready and go to the government office."
